Ukrainian President confirms passage of two more ships via temporary Black Sea corridor

President of Ukraine Vladimir Zelensky confirmed the passage of two more ships through a temporary corridor in the Black Sea.

" Two more vessels have successfully passed via our temporary Black Sea grain corridor," he wrote on the social platform X (formerly known as Twitter).

The first ship - container ship Joseph Schulte under the flag of Hong Kong - left the port of Odessa on August 16 along the temporary corridor announced by Kiev.
